What Are Environmental Laws?

Environmental laws are the laws that regulate the use and treatment of the air, land, and water for both people and businesses. Types of environmental law cases can involve:

  • Use of natural resources
  • Land use regulations
  • Pollution monitoring and cleanup
  • Toxic torts
  • Clean air and water acts
  • Environmental justice

What Are Some Examples of Situations Where I Might Need an Environmental Lawyer?

Environmental lawyers often work with small business owners and land owners to comply with Kayenta, Arizona, and federal environmental regulations. You should contact an environmental lawyer if you have questions related to situations like:

  • You are buying or leasing property with pollution concerns (dry cleaners, waste management, or gas stations)
  • You need to take remedial actions for polluted properties or Superfund sites
  • A business or neighboring landowner is illegally dumping polluted material or water onto your property
  • A power plant is polluting the air you and your family breathe

How Can an Environmental Lawyer Help Me?

With proper research and planning, an environmental lawyer can help you avoid costly mistakes or seek justice for damage or illnesses. Getting stuck with remediation or cleanup of a contaminated site can be cost-prohibitive. Due diligence and contract negotiations can protect you from being on the hook for someone else’s pollution. An environmental lawyer can protect you with:

  • Due diligence of the property and property ownership
  • Environmental impact studies
  • Environmental liability insurance
  • Environmental risk allocation
  • Alternative site reviews

What Could Happen if I Don’t Hire an Environmental Lawyer?

If you don’t hire an environmental law attorney, your business could be left holding the bag for severe pollution cleanup. Chemical contamination of the land and water can take years to remediate and expose you to lawsuits and fines. If you assume the title without an environmental review, you could be liable for pollution and land contamination. This could also expose you to legal action, including:

  • Toxic tort claims
  • EPA violations
  • Hazardous waste disposal
